发明名称 System and method to increase the overall diameter of veins
摘要 A system and method for increasing the speed of blood and wall shear stress (WSS) in a peripheral vein for a sufficient period of time to result in a persistent increase in the overall diameter and lumen diameter of the vein is provided. The method includes pumping blood at a desired rate and pulsatility. The pumping is monitored and adjusted, as necessary, to maintain the desired blood speed, WSS and pulsatility in the peripheral vein in order to optimize the rate and extent of dilation of the peripheral vein.

主权项 1. A method for creating an arteriovenous fistula or an arteriovenous graft in a human patient, the method comprising: fluidly connecting one end of a pump-conduit assembly to a donating vein; fluidly connecting another end of the pump-conduit assembly to an accepting vein; pumping deoxygenated blood from the donating vein into the accepting vein for at least 7 days, wherein: a) the pumping of blood results in a wall shear stress in the accepting vein of greater than or equal to 0.76 Pa,b) the pumping of blood results in a mean pulse pressure in the accepting vein of less than 20 mmHg, andc) the pumping of blood results in an increase in overall diameter of the peripheral vein which persists after pumping has ceased and the pump-conduit assembly has been removed; and, creating the arteriovenous fistula or arteriovenous graft in the patient using at least a portion of the accepting vein with the persistently-increased overall diameter.
